Step 2: Choose the Right Machine Type
Kansas buyers typically invest in three main machine categories.
Roofing Roll Forming Machines
Best For
- Barns
- Grain storage buildings
- Industrial sheds
- Warehouses
What to Consider
- Profile type (PBR, corrugated, trapezoidal, standing seam)
- Material thickness range
- Production speed
- Single vs double layer machines
Kansas Insight
Roofing machines are often the first investment due to high demand across both agriculture and industrial sectors.
Purlin Roll Forming Machines
Best For
- Steel building structures
- Agricultural buildings
- Warehouses
What to Consider
- C vs Z purlin capability
- Manual vs automatic size change
- Punching system (holes, slots)
- Material thickness (1.5mm–3mm+)
Kansas Insight
Purlin machines are essential if you want to supply complete building systems, not just panels.
Structural Roll Forming Machines
Best For
- Steel building components
- Industrial framing systems
- Support structures
What to Consider
- Structural tolerances
- Heavy-duty frame construction
- Punching and notching requirements
Kansas Insight
Structural machines are typically used by larger manufacturers or industrial suppliers.

Step 4: Understand Power Requirements in Kansas
Power supply is one of the most overlooked factors.
Typical Power Requirements
- 220V – 480V
- 3-phase power (standard for industrial machines)
Why 3-Phase Power Matters
- Provides stable and consistent operation
- Supports heavy-duty machinery
- Reduces risk of machine failure
Kansas-Specific Considerations
- Industrial areas (Kansas City, Wichita):
- 3-phase power readily available
- Rural farm locations:
- May require power upgrades
- Generator solutions may be needed
Some machines can be configured for different power setups, but this must be specified before purchase.

Step 6: Installation and Commissioning
Proper installation is critical for performance and product quality.
Installation Process
- Machine positioning and leveling
- Electrical connection
- Hydraulic system setup
- Test runs and calibration
Common Installation Issues
- Incorrect leveling → profile distortion
- Electrical setup errors → machine faults
- Poor calibration → inaccurate production
Even small alignment errors can cause defects such as distortion or incorrect dimensions.
Best Practice
- Use experienced technicians
- Perform full commissioning tests
- Train operators before production

Step 8: Evaluate Machine Quality and Specifications
Key Specifications to Check
- Number of forming stations
- Roller material and treatment
- Shaft diameter
- Cutting system type
- Machine frame strength
Why This Matters
Higher-quality machines:
- Produce more consistent profiles
- Last longer
- Reduce maintenance costs
